38,255 people live in Redwood City / Woodside, where the median age is 36.8 and the average individual income is $64,811. Data provided by the U.S. Census Bureau.

Redwood City / Woodside has 13,256 households, with an average household size of 2.86. Data provided by the U.S. Census Bureau.
